NFL Insider Adam Schefter Projects Jeremiyah Love as Top 10 Draft Selection

Renowned NFL insider Adam Schefter has made a significant prediction regarding the upcoming draft, identifying Notre Dame running back Jeremiyah Love as a potential top 10 selection. While acknowledging that the Tennessee Titans have shown interest, Schefter clarified that he doesn't currently "sense" that connection materializing, noting that team evaluations frequently change throughout the pre-draft process.

The Washington Commanders Emerge as Logical Destination

Schefter emphasized that draft positions are fluid, stating that "Just because they're not in a spot on March 23rd does not mean they won't be in a different spot on April 23rd." As of late March, the insider doesn't envision Love landing with either the Tennessee Titans or the New York Giants under coach John Harbaugh. Instead, Schefter identified the Washington Commanders, led by quarterback Jayden Daniels, as the most sensible destination approximately one month before the draft.

Historical Precedent for Early Running Back Selections

The NFL has demonstrated willingness to select running backs early in recent drafts:

  • Bijan Robinson was selected 8th overall by the Atlanta Falcons
  • Christian McCaffrey went 8th overall to the Carolina Panthers
  • New Orleans invested significantly in Travis Etienne Jr. with a four-year, $47 million contract
  • Kansas City committed to Kenneth Walker III with a three-year, $43.05 million contract

While Washington added depth at running back with Rachaad White on a one-year, $2 million contract, Schefter believes pairing Jeremiyah Love with Jayden Daniels would create a dynamic offensive duo that addresses a clear team need.

Clarifying Speculation Versus Reporting

During an appearance on The Pat McAfee Show, Schefter's comments generated excitement among Commanders fans about potentially drafting the Notre Dame standout. However, Commanders Wire reporter Ivan Lambert subsequently clarified that Schefter was sharing his professional opinion rather than reporting confirmed team intentions.

Schefter further explained his position during a Tuesday appearance on Team 980 with host Kevin Sheehan, reiterating his belief that Love will be a top ten pick while expressing skepticism about specific selections:

  1. He does not believe Love will go at pick No. 4
  2. He is skeptical about selection No. 5
  3. He doesn't think Love will be chosen at No. 6

The insider clarified that while he hasn't spoken directly with Washington about Love, he has consulted extensively with league sources about the Notre Dame product's abilities and potential.

Strategic Draft Positioning Analysis

Schefter noted Washington's established need at running back and presented a compelling scenario: "If that great player gets past 4 [through 6], wouldn't it make sense to take him at 7?" This strategic analysis suggests that if Love remains available beyond the sixth pick, Washington's seventh selection represents both value and need alignment.

Lambert's reporting ultimately distinguished between Schefter's professional assessment and confirmed team reporting, leaving the ultimate decision about whether the Commanders will draft Love as an open question to be resolved during the actual draft proceedings.
